Understanding Key Fobs
Key fobs are small electronic gadgets resembling a remote control that interact with a vehicle's locking system. They utilize RFID (Radio Frequency Identification) technology, transferring a secure signal to the car to enable different functions.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)Q1: How much does a key fob replacement normally cost?
Response: Depending on the maker and the kind of fob, replacement expenses can vary from ₤ 50 to over ₤ 500. Dealerships tend to charge more, while independent locksmiths and online purchases might use less expensive alternatives.
Q2: Can I get a key fob replaced if I lost my original?
Response: Yes, the majority of car dealerships and locksmith professionals can supply a replacement even if the initial fob is lost. They might ask for proof of ownership of the vehicle.
Q3: Is it required to set a new key fob?
Answer: Yes, new key fobs usually require programs to interact with the vehicle's electronic systems.
Q4: What if my key fob won't set?
Answer: If you encounter configuring issues, consult the maker's manual for fixing or visit a professional locksmith or car dealership for support.
Q5: How do I understand the battery of my key fob needs replacement?
Response: Symptoms might consist of a waning range, periodic responses, or a warning light on the control panel.
